Award space on American Airlines flights has been terrible for months if not years. However, in the last 24 hours, international Business and First Class award space has increased by at least 10 times on routes to all parts of the world.

Act now!

Search the routes that interest you and either book the award space or put it on a free five day hold.

Why now?

I don’t expect award space this good to stick around, although I am hopeful that it won’t go back to the lack of award space we saw before yesterday.

Selected Charts

These are just to give you a sampling of the award space, which is greatly improved on every chart I checked.

Los Angeles <-> Sydney

This route used to have no Business or First Class space, then just space in the last few days. Now it has available space. It is flown by American’s best plane (the 777-300ER.)

Bottom Line

There is a deluge of award space on American Airlines’ international flights in premium cabins. This started yesterday, and no one knows whether it is permanent or temporary. Hedge against it being a glitch by putting award space on hold right now.

The timing couldn’t be better, since we have only 52 days left to book awards at current awesome prices for travel through February 2017. On March 22, awards go way up in price.
